Adeola Fayehun of Sahara Reporters have been forced to bring her popular weekly show Keeping It Real, to an abrupt end after the backlash she received all over Africa after her encounter with Mugabe during the May 29th Presidential inauguration.

I confess, I will really miss her show even though I hated the way she attacked GEJ in some of her episodes, but It's still a good show and I have learned a lot about what goes on in some African countries and the world in general.

Wishing her success in her next project.
